How much do accurate communication j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 3, 2026, the average yearly pay for accurate communication in the United States is $67,006.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$53,500.00 and $71,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How does an Accurate Communication Specialist collaborate with other departments to ensure clear and consistent messaging?

Accurate Communication Specialists often work closely with teams such as marketing, customer service, and product development to ensure all messaging aligns with organizational standards. They facilitate regular meetings, review materials, and provide feedback to help maintain clarity and consistency across channels. This collaborative environment not only helps prevent miscommunication but also fosters continuous improvement of internal and external communications. As a result, professionals in this role are expected to be strong team players and effective communicators themselves.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in a role focused on Accurate Communication, and why are they important?

To thrive in a role centered on accurate communication, you need strong written and verbal communication skills, attention to detail, and relevant educational or professional experience in communications or a related field. Familiarity with tools like email platforms, content management systems, and document collaboration software is often required. Active listening, adaptability, and clarity in message delivery are important soft skills that help build trust and minimize misunderstandings. These skills ensure that information is conveyed precisely and efficiently, reducing errors and supporting effective collaboration.

What is Accurate Communication?

Accurate communication refers to the clear and precise exchange of information between individuals or groups, ensuring that the intended message is understood without distortion or misunderstanding. It involves using language and non-verbal cues effectively, actively listening, and confirming that all parties have the same understanding of the message. Accurate communication is essential in both personal and professional settings to avoid errors, build trust, and achieve desired outcomes.
